Lines Matching refs:index_reg
638 Register index_reg = RegisterFrom(index_, DataType::Type::kInt32); in EmitNativeCode() local
664 __ Mov(free_reg.W(), index_reg); in EmitNativeCode()
665 index_reg = free_reg; in EmitNativeCode()
666 index = LocationFrom(index_reg); in EmitNativeCode()
677 __ Lsl(index_reg, index_reg, DataType::SizeShift(type)); in EmitNativeCode()
681 __ Add(index_reg, index_reg, Operand(offset_)); in EmitNativeCode()
2640 Register index_reg = InputRegisterAt(instruction, 0); in VisitIntermediateAddressIndex() local
2645 __ Add(OutputRegister(instruction), index_reg, offset); in VisitIntermediateAddressIndex()
2648 __ Add(OutputRegister(instruction), offset_reg, Operand(index_reg, LSL, shift)); in VisitIntermediateAddressIndex()
7006 Register index_reg = RegisterFrom(index, DataType::Type::kInt32); in GenerateArrayLoadWithBakerReadBarrier() local
7040 __ ldr(ref_reg, MemOperand(temp.X(), index_reg.X(), LSL, scale_factor)); in GenerateArrayLoadWithBakerReadBarrier()